Ryanair is currently recruiting for a HR Specialist to join Europe’s Largest Airline Group. This is an excellent opportunity to be part of a team aiming to grow to over 800 aircraft and 300 million guests within the next 10 years.
Based in our Dublin HQ, the HR Specialist will oversee our French HR Operations and assist the manager with legal cases, union meetings, payroll administration, and employee management. You will gain extensive experience and act as a HR Manager for your employees, making daily decisions, offering advice, and resolving employee relations matters.
Duties Include
* Assist with HR matters related to French-based employees, including legal cases, union meetings, and payroll.
* Review and administer payroll changes monthly in accordance with French regulations.
* Manage daily employee and industrial relations.
* Prepare legal cases for local litigation.
* Support and advise management on HR issues, including grievances, disciplinary investigations, and legal cases.
* Report weekly to the HR Manager on HR issues in your area.
* Travel to France for employee and union meetings, and base visits as required.
